
“Red sky in the morning, shepherd’s warning”
Well it was not only red, but yellow and purple
I was not warned but looked at it kindly
I saw the colours and dreamt of delight
I sought for comfort and ignored the omen
The sky was right, it always is
It knew the week that laid ahead
It knew the trial I’d overcome
To have my boots nailed to the ground
The moment I see the sky as it appeared
The warning that it perceived.
